How can I convey
Or put into words
This duplicity
The way that it feels

It burns my soul
And leaves me charred
I can't seem to let go
Of what was never there

The first time we met
It was something of fate
My heart gave in
I was taken away

I find it so ridiculous
That I was so Naive
You were so guileful
So quick to decive

All the times I kissed you
And all the times we shared
You could have fooled me
That you never really cared

I just dont understand
Or how you could even go through
When it comes to making me unhappy
I leave that up to you

Critized what I was wearing
Told me what to do
Just the right amount of make-up
And just the right shade of blue

Just the perfect barbie doll
For the not so perfect ken
Your living in a dream world
Of plastic and pretend

You wanted nothing but perfection
Flaws were too much to handle
So you plotted by yourself
And drug me through this scandal

So you were with her
But weren't you engaged to me?
It was me and you
Not us three

You left me faded
And you'll continue doing it again
But it wont be to me
Beacause I've put us to an end

I'm not yours to destroy
To mold like clay
I'm done being that art work
I'm done being on display
